+ ptr to BCO holding return continuation
+ ptr to one of these info tables.
+
+ The info table code, both direct and vectored, must:
+ * push R1/F1/D1 on the stack, and its tag if necessary
+ * push the BCO (so it's now on the stack twice)
+ * Yield, ie, go to the scheduler.
+
+ Scheduler examines the t.o.s, discovers it is a BCO, and proceeds
+ directly to the bytecode interpreter. That pops the top element
+ (the BCO, containing the return continuation), and interprets it.
+ Net result: return continuation gets interpreted, with the
+ following stack:
+
+ ptr to this BCO
+ ptr to the info table just jumped thru
+ return value
+
+ which is just what we want -- the "standard" return layout for the
+ interpreter. Hurrah!
